Microsoft Expands European Xbox Live Offerings with NBC Universal Movies

by Rainier on Feb. 26, 2009 @ 6:36 p.m. PST

At a UK press event Microsoft unveiled that is has signed an agreement with NBC Universal International, making films from Universal Pictures the latest content from a major Hollywood studio to join the Xbox Live roster.

Speaking at the official launch event in central London today, UK Head of Xbox Neil Thompson announced a vision for the console giant that will give customers a 360 degree entertainment experience that never ends, thanks to an ongoing commitment to providing cutting edge new downloadable content to Xbox LIVE®. It will give entertainment fans an even broader choice of fun - enabling them to play extra elements of their favourite games, watch major Hollywood blockbuster films or chat and connect with friends anywhere in the world all from the comfort of their living room.

Film fans will be the first to benefit as it is today announced an agreement with NBC Universal International Television Distribution, making films from Universal Pictures the latest content from a major Hollywood studio to join the Xbox Live roster. NBC Universal will offer some of its biggest and best movie titles in high definition to Xbox LIVE, giving customers the chance to rent the latest movies of their choice at the touch of a button.

The Universal Pictures content, which joins that of Warner Bros and Paramount Pictures amongst others, is available now with over 30 titles already on the service. The range of titles available immediately from will span a range of genres catering for all tastes and offer everything from Hollywood action blockbusters including The Fast and The Furious, Wanted and Incredible Hulk (2008) through to cinema classics such as Child’s Play 3 and Scarface.

Comedy fans are well catered for with laugh-out-loud hits including National Lampoon’s Animal House, Cheech And Chong’s Next Movie and Simon Pegg’s cult Brit hit, Shaun Of The Dead. Further titles will be added to the service on a rolling basis.

Films are available for rent from 250 Microsoft Points (£2.08) and are available for viewing for up to 14 days from rental and 24 hours after beginning playback.

Pricing

  • UK
    • New Release SD: 3.00 pounds (360 MS Points)
    • New Release HD: 4.50 pounds (540 MS Points)
    • Library SD: 2.08 (250 MS Points)
    • Library HD: 3.17 (380 MS Points)
  • Ireland
    • New Release SD: 4.29 euro (360 MS Points)
    • New Release HD: 6.43 euro (540 MS Points)
    • Library SD: 2.98 (250 MS Points)
    • Library HD: 4.53 (380 MS Points)
